About NextGen
NextGen Aeronautics develops technologies to advance the frontiers of flight. From their roots in aerospace structures, they have expanded their expertise to R&D, design, fabrication and testing in a wide range of disciplines, including multi-functional materials and structures, sensing and control systems, and integrated antennas. They have an outstanding team of engineers, scientists, and technicians working on an ever-changing set of exciting and challenging projects, in close collaboration with customers and partners.

Jul 18    Grassroots Motorsports Ultimate Track Car Challenge
With our annual no-holds-barred track competition, we aim to find the fastest machine on four wheels. The Grassroots Motorsports Ultimate Track Car Challenge returns to Virginia International Raceway on July 18, 2014. Bring your raucous, flame-belching beast to the track and see if you can best the competition.

The rules are simple: All your car needs to do is pass a NASA safety inspection. Run any tire and any suspension type; add seven turbos, superchargers, displacement, spinning triangles; mount it to a production-based chassis or tube frame; use chromoly, carbon fiber, lexan—whatever your wrenching heart desires.
